Types of Lawn Mower Batteries

Lawn mowers can be powered by various types of batteries, each with its own set of characteristics and voltage specifications.

1. Lead-Acid Batteries

Traditionally, lead-acid batteries have been the standard power source for lawn mowers. These batteries are typically 12 volts and are known for their affordability and reliability.

2. Lithium-Ion Batteries

In recent years, lithium-ion batteries have gained popularity due to their lightweight, high-power output, and long lifespan. Lithium-ion lawn mower batteries can range from 12 volts to 48 volts, depending on the model and manufacturer.

3. AGM (Absorbent Glass Mat) Batteries

AGM batteries are a type of lead-acid battery with a specialized design that uses an absorbent glass mat to hold the electrolyte. This design improves the performance and lifespan of the battery compared to traditional lead-acid batteries. AGM batteries are typically used in high-performance lawn mowers and can range from 12 volts to 24 volts.

Frequently Asked Questions

1. What is the standard voltage for a lawn mower battery?

The standard voltage for a lawn mower battery is 12 volts. This voltage is common for most gas-powered lawn mowers that have an electric start. It’s also the standard for many cordless electric lawn mowers, ensuring compatibility with common charging equipment and providing ample power for their motors.

However, some newer electric lawn mowers may use higher voltage batteries, like 48 volts or even 80 volts, to offer increased power and longer run times. These high-voltage batteries can handle demanding tasks and cover larger areas without needing to be recharged frequently.

2. Why do lawn mowers use 12 volts?

12 volts is a safe and reliable voltage for powering lawn mowers. It’s the same voltage used in cars and most other vehicles, making it readily available and compatible with existing technology. This voltage is also sufficient to start the engine in gas-powered mowers and provide enough power for the electric motors in cordless models.

Furthermore, 12-volt batteries are relatively affordable and easy to find, making them a practical choice for manufacturers. Their compact size and manageable weight also contribute to their overall suitability for use in lawn mowers.

4. How do I know what voltage battery my lawn mower needs?

The easiest way to determine the voltage your lawn mower needs is to check the owner’s manual. It will clearly specify the battery voltage required for your specific model.

If you don’t have the manual, you can look for the voltage information on the battery itself, the battery compartment of the lawn mower, or the charging adapter. Additionally, you can contact the manufacturer or a local lawn mower repair shop for assistance.

5. What happens if I use the wrong voltage battery?

Using a battery with the wrong voltage can cause serious damage to your lawn mower. A battery with too low a voltage may not have enough power to start the engine or run the motor properly, leading to poor performance and potentially damaging the electrical components.

On the other hand, a battery with too high a voltage could overload the electrical system, causing overheating, short circuits, or even a fire. It’s crucial to always use the correct voltage battery as recommended by the manufacturer.

6. How long does a lawn mower battery last?

The lifespan of a lawn mower battery varies depending on factors like usage frequency, battery quality, and proper maintenance. Generally, a good quality lawn mower battery can last for 2-5 years. However, with heavy use or neglect, it may need replacement sooner.

To extend the life of your lawn mower battery, ensure it’s properly charged and stored, avoid deep discharges, and regularly inspect for signs of damage or corrosion.
